The term son of God is used for people or angels who are especially beloved or favored by God, as we can see in Genesis 6:4, Job 1:6, 2:1, 38:7, and Psalm 82:6, 89:6, and many other verses. However, God has no son in the sense that Christians believe He has a son, namely that that son is also divine or a god himself.

There is only one God who is one, and that is Y-H-W-H.
